A Study On Multi-Channel Scheduling For The Capacity Expansion Of WSN

Wireless sensor network is a new information sense and process technology, which incorporate sensor technology, embedded technology, distributed computing technology and so on. As a small,self-organizing,flexible,cheap network, It is widely used in many districts,for example, environmental monitoring, industrial control, medical health and so on. In the typical applications, as climate monitor for the forest and high-fidelity monitor of temperature for data center,the dimension of the network has reached1000nodes, and the density of node in the network is0.5per square meter. The interrupt between nodes, which is caused by wireless communication and many to one working pattern, affects the throughput and reliability of the entire network. So It is important to research wireless sensor network protocol with high capacity.Nowdays most of the network protocols are designed for small traffic network, the capacity of the network is low. And in the data center, the channel condition is bad, the network capacity will decrease further, so the network protocols can not reach the applications’requirement. Based on analyzing the multiple channel MAC protocol and route protocol for the wireless sensor network, combining the cross-layer design idea, this paper proposes a tree based multi-channel protocol TBMCP. It uses the coarse channel assignment method through assigning a channel for each subtree. It can reduce the channel switching frequency and communication frequency between nodes working on different channel, to balance the payload of each subtree and improve the throughput of the entire network. The main research content is listed as follows.(1) analyze the existed multi-channel MAC protocol and route protocol in the wireless sensor network, present the drawbacks of the multi-channel schedule.(2) Considering the feature of the wireless sensor network, research to design network protocol by adopting the cross-layer designing idea and propose a tree-based multi-channel protocol to improve the throughput of the entire network.(3) As the Tossim which is the simulation tool in the TinyOS, doesn’t support multi-channel simulation, this paper analyzes the system structure of the Tossim, introduces a new simulation event, and modifies related components to support multi-channel simulation. (4) Implement the multi-channel protocol in the Tiny OS System, and set up a real small network to test its performance. Then make a comparison with the single-channel protocol to present this multi-channel protocol can truely impove the entire network’s throughput. At last, use the extended Tossim to test the performance of the multi-channel schedule mechanism in TBMCP in the bigger network.
